		<description>Technical but, I think, important point here. The $1 billion per year for the as-yet-to-be reauthorized Child Nutrition Act and the $400 million to address food deserts are proposed appropriations in the President&#039;s budget. They will be available only if and when both houses of Congress approve them. Critical need for grassroots action here.</description>
